If it is a digital television signal (
DTV
) on screen appears, for about some seconds,
the following parameters: channel number or satellite name, frequency, active channel
plan and satellite downlink frequency. The following data box shows the video data: type
of video coding (MPEG-2 or MPEG-4), video bit rate, video program identifier (
VPID
)
and the TS identifier (
TSID
). One other data box contains audio information: type of
audio coding (MPEG-1, MPEG-2 or AC-3), audio bit rate, audio program identifier (
APID
)
and language (e.g. spa). The last box located in the same column shows the network
data: network name and/or satellite orbital position, service name, netwok identifier (
NID
)
and service identifier (
SID
).
On the left column appears the type of
DVB
signal, a window showing the signal
decoded and finally a data box stating if the emission is encrypted or free (
SCRAMB
or
FREE
), when the service supports interactive TV (
MHP
, i.e.
Multimedia Home Platform
)
and when is inserted a
CAM
module into the
TV EXPLORER II +
the indication (
CAM
)
appears.
